stratfordshark wrote: Was aircon standard in S2s that year? Not mentioned in ad. Hi Adrian No it wasn't. But it is a lovely example. The 944 S2 had the same 4 pot Bremo brakes as the 220 BHP 944 Turbo. (The calipers and discs are smaller than the 250 BHP 944 Turbo or the 928 S4) It looks very much like Scottish RO's Stewart Gordons car.
